Kristen Stewart's Camp X-Ray co-star Lane Garrison has reportedly moved into her Los Feliz mansion, sparking reports that the two are romantically involved.

In the military drama movie directed by Peter Sattler, Stewart plays the role of a soldier named Cole, assigned to Guantanamo Bay.

"Kristen was enjoying Lane's company and he was spending a lot of time with her at her home," a source told Yahoo's Omg! "He doesn't live in LA so he moved out of his hotel when they became close and moved into the guest wing of her house in Los Feliz."

Stewart had previously shared the house with her Twilight co-star Robert Pattinson, who ended their four-year relationship after finding her cheating on him with married director Rupert Sanders last August.

Meanwhile, Garrison has been convicted of manslaughter charges from 2007, for crashing a car into a tree and killing his passenger, 17-year-old Beverly Hills High School student Vahagn Setian. The former Prison Break star was also arrested for domestic violence, after slapping his former girlfriend and Playboy playmate Ashley Mattingly, outside her Beverly Hills apartment last year.
